What is Content Performance Analysis?

Content performance analysis refers to the process of measuring, analyzing, and interpreting the performance of your content across various channels and platforms. This includes evaluating metrics such as engagement rates, click-through rates, conversion rates, and return on investment (ROI). By analyzing these metrics, you can gain insights into what works and what doesn't, making data-driven decisions to optimize your content strategy.

Key Components of Content Performance Analysis

The following are the key components of content performance analysis:

  • Metrics Collection**: Gather relevant metrics from various sources, including website analytics tools, social media platforms, and email marketing software.
  • Data Analysis**: Use statistical methods to analyze and interpret the collected data, identifying trends and patterns that can inform content optimization.
  • Content Optimization**: Based on the insights gained from analysis, make adjustments to your content strategy, including changes to tone, format, or distribution channels.
  • Continuous Monitoring**: Regularly track and analyze the performance of your content to ensure ongoing improvement and optimization.

Best Practices for Content Performance Analysis

The following best practices can help ensure effective content performance analysis:

  • Set Clear Objectives**: Establish specific, measurable goals for your content strategy to guide your analysis and optimization efforts.
  • Use Relevant Tools**: Leverage a range of tools, including website analytics software, social media monitoring platforms, and email marketing automation tools, to collect and analyze data.
  • Stay Up-to-Date**: Regularly review industry trends, best practices, and emerging technologies to ensure your analysis remains relevant and effective.
  • Act on Insights**: Implement changes to your content strategy based on the insights gained from analysis, ensuring ongoing improvement and optimization.
